Understanding the Basics: Velocity and Sound

At the heart of understanding subsonic .22 LR lies the concept of velocity and its relationship to sound. The speed of sound, which varies slightly depending on factors like altitude and temperature, serves as a critical threshold.

“Subsonic” literally means “below the sound.” In the context of ammunition, it refers to bullets that travel at speeds slower than the speed of sound. For practical purposes, this translates to velocities generally under approximately eleven hundred twenty-five feet per second (FPS), or roughly three hundred forty-three meters per second. This means the bullet’s speed does not break the sound barrier, which produces a shock wave and a loud “crack” upon impact.

On the other hand, “supersonic” ammunition, those traveling at speeds exceeding the sound barrier, generate that distinctive sonic boom. The faster a bullet travels, the more energetic the shockwave, and consequently, the louder the sound. The “crack” is created by the bullet breaking through the air as it travels.

The sound of a gunshot originates from multiple sources: the combustion of gunpowder within the cartridge, the expansion of gases, and the projectile itself. The velocity of the bullet plays a primary role in the overall noise produced. By intentionally keeping the bullet’s speed below the speed of sound, we eliminate one major component of the audible report.

Subsonic .22 LR Ammunition: Definition and Characteristics

Subsonic .22 LR ammunition is specifically designed and manufactured to travel at velocities below the speed of sound. This is achieved through a combination of factors: bullet weight, the type of gunpowder utilized, and the specific loading of the cartridge.

Typical subsonic .22 LR bullet velocities fall in a range of approximately nine hundred fifty to one thousand fifty FPS (or roughly two hundred ninety to three hundred twenty meters per second). This lower velocity profile distinguishes it from standard or high-velocity .22 LR rounds.

Bullet weight also plays a crucial role. Subsonic .22 LR loads often utilize heavier bullets compared to standard .22 LR offerings. Common bullet weights in subsonic rounds are forty grains or greater. Heavier bullets generally offer better stability at lower velocities and can contribute to increased energy on target, although this is often offset by reduced velocity.

Various manufacturers produce subsonic .22 LR ammunition, each with its nuances in terms of bullet design, powder formulations, and overall performance. Brands such as CCI, Federal, Aguila, and others offer a range of subsonic options, each catering to diverse needs and preferences. Choosing the right brand often involves trial and error, as performance can vary significantly between different loads and firearms.

Advantages of Using Subsonic .22 LR

The primary advantage of using subsonic .22 LR ammunition is the significant reduction in noise. This makes the shooting experience more pleasant, especially in situations where noise pollution is a concern. The lack of a supersonic crack means a quieter report, closer to a “thump” or “pop,” which can be more manageable and less jarring to the shooter and those nearby.

This feature lends itself beautifully to suppressor use. Subsonic ammunition is the ideal companion for firearms equipped with suppressors, sometimes incorrectly called silencers. By eliminating the sonic boom, the suppressor can function more effectively, further attenuating the sound of the shot. Suppressors typically work by capturing and slowing the escaping gases from the gun after the bullet has left the barrel; this action dramatically reduces the sound the gun makes. This provides further noise reduction, leading to a much quieter overall shooting experience.

The reduction in muzzle blast is another benefit. High-velocity rounds generate considerable muzzle flash and blast, which can be distracting and even temporarily affect a shooter’s vision. Subsonic ammunition, with its lower velocity and consequently lower energy release, produces less flash and recoil, making it a more comfortable and potentially more accurate shooting experience, particularly for those new to firearms or sensitive to noise.

Although not a dramatic advantage, subsonic rounds may present a slight reduction in recoil felt by the shooter, especially when compared to the higher-velocity options. This can enhance the overall shooting experience.

The role that reduced noise can play in hunting is another key advantage. The quieter report can be beneficial in hunting situations where minimizing noise is critical. This is because a quieter report means less chance of scaring away other game animals in the area, or alerting other hunters.

Disadvantages and Considerations

While subsonic .22 LR offers several advantages, it’s important to acknowledge its limitations.

The reduced bullet velocity inevitably affects the effective range of the ammunition. The trajectory of a bullet is strongly influenced by gravity. Because subsonic bullets are traveling slower, gravity has more time to pull them down, resulting in a steeper bullet drop over distance compared to faster-moving rounds. This necessitates more precise aiming and compensation for bullet drop, especially at extended ranges.

The lower bullet velocity translates to less kinetic energy carried by the projectile. This can potentially impact its effectiveness on the target, particularly in terms of penetration and terminal ballistics. While .22 LR is not generally regarded as a powerful round, the reduced energy of subsonic loads might be a consideration when using the round for hunting or pest control, for example.

In some cases, subsonic ammunition might require specific tuning of the firearm for optimal performance. Some firearms, especially semi-automatic rifles and pistols, can sometimes experience malfunctions when using certain subsonic loads. This can be due to the lower recoil impulse, potentially leading to failure to cycle the action reliably. The problem is usually remedied with the help of aftermarket springs or by simply making sure the ammunition you use has plenty of punch behind the projectile.

The cost of subsonic .22 LR ammunition is often, although not always, higher than that of standard velocity rounds. This is often due to specialized manufacturing processes and the use of specific components. This added cost might be a factor for shooters on a budget.

Finally, while becoming more readily available, subsonic .22 LR ammunition may not always be as widely stocked as its standard-velocity counterparts. This might require shooters to plan ahead and ensure a sufficient supply of the desired ammunition before their range or hunting trip.

Applications and Uses

The versatility of subsonic .22 LR makes it suitable for a range of applications.

Target shooting at indoor ranges or at ranges with strict noise restrictions is a primary beneficiary. The quiet report allows shooters to enjoy their practice without disturbing others, or breaking the law regarding noise ordinances.

Plinking and recreational shooting, especially in residential areas or locations where noise is a concern, can also benefit greatly. It’s more neighbor-friendly.

The ability to reduce noise is a key factor. This makes it a viable choice for small game hunting, where minimizing noise is essential for not scaring away other wildlife. This is especially true in areas with dense undergrowth or limited visibility.

The most important application is certainly within the realm of suppressor use. This is because subsonic ammo is designed to work effectively with suppressors. They work in harmony to dramatically reduce the sound of the shot.

(Important Note: Security and home defense should be used with caution and understanding. .22LR in general is not considered an ideal choice for defense because of its limited energy, and the potential for overpenetration is a separate concern. The effectiveness of subsonic .22 LR for home defense is a topic of ongoing debate. Due to the limited energy, it might not be the most effective choice to stop a threat. It is essential to consult with local laws and consider all factors before choosing a firearm and ammunition for self-defense.)
